Noriko Ando is a scholar working on Dermatology, Endocrine and Autonomic Systems and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Noriko Ando has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 298 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Dermatology, 4 papers in Endocrine and Autonomic Systems and 4 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Noriko Ando's work include Circadian rhythm and melatonin (4 papers), Dermatology and Skin Diseases (3 papers) and Nail Diseases and Treatments (2 papers). Noriko Ando is often cited by papers focused on Circadian rhythm and melatonin (4 papers), Dermatology and Skin Diseases (3 papers) and Nail Diseases and Treatments (2 papers). Noriko Ando collaborates with scholars based in Japan. Noriko Ando's co-authors include Shinji Shimada, Kayoko Ishimaru, Atsuhito Nakao, Ko Okumura, Hideoki Ogawa, Shigenobu Shibata, Yuki Nakamura, Rui Aoki, Tatsuyoshi Kawamura and Naotaka Shibagaki and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Allergy and Clinical Immunology, Journal of Investigative Dermatology and Allergy.
